środa, 18 marca 2015

Postgres set timestamp to now

The NOW () function returns the current date and time. The return type of the NOW () function is the timestamp with time zone. You can also use now () in Postgres.


Add timestamp column with default. Like clock_ timestamp (), it returns the actual current time, but as a formatted text string rather than a timestamp with time zone value. Many applications require keeping track of when database records are created and updated. However, for tracking updates, we will need to make use of triggers.


PostgreSQL equivalent to transaction_ timestamp (). Triggers allow us to define functions to be executed whenever a certain type of operation is performed. I need help with the timestamp on a torque map. Does my test result comply with the statements in section 8. Now a days different companies are opening their branches in different locations.


JohnBachir No, TIMESTAMP both with and without time zone are stored exactly the same on Postgres. It returns the actual current time, and therefore its value changes even within a single SQL command. CURRENT_TIMESTAMP,transaction_timestamp()和now()完全相同. The time zone notion in particular is mainly a political tool these days, and it makes no sense on an engineering principle: there’s no. Now , to work with TIMESTAMP and INTERVAL, you need to understand these few simple rules : 1. A lot of databases structures people setup seem to store dates using the Unix Timestamp format (AKA Unix Epoch).


Knowing this going into this test, I decided to create two timestamp fields so I could compare the current timestamp field generated by MySQL (timestamp1) and the current timestamp field generated from my Java Timestamp object and my corresponding SQL INSERT statement (timestamp2). Unfortunately you can’t default a MySQL DATE field to “now,” but you can get the “now” behavior with a TIMESTAMP field. The syntax to create a MySQL TIMESTAMP “now” field is: last_changed timestamp not null default now(), where last_changed is the name of my fiel timestamp is the. One tz-unaware timestamp fiel and one that knows about timezones.


Having done that we can pinpoint actual functionality of TIMESTAMP data type: When inserting new row, timestamp column is set to now () unless it had explicitly assigned value. When updating row, if I explicitly stated new value for timestamp fiel it will be set to this value. Otherwise, it will be set to now (). TO _DATE() does not really validate dates. Even if passed an invalid date, it will happily munge it into a nominally valid date - which is.


There is an perfectly ordinary set of operators and a rich set of functions for use of interval, timestamp (tz), date and time. The example of operators below should remind you that it is best to use the same units when doing arithmetic with date and time types. Contrary to what the name suggests, timestamp with time zone does not store the time zone. The difference between the two types lies in the semantics and is often a source of confusion.


Using timestamp values correctly. Python provides a module datetime which has a class datetime. We found that Postgres has builtin timestamp range data types tsrange (without time zone info) and tstzrange (with time zone info). In this article we dive into a set of examples to help you get started with time based processing in your.


It used to return default now () if it set to now () Details. Create table statement executed by this unit test. This is the recommended way to store timestamps in the database.


Those of us who come from Rails aren’t surprised when we see something like 5. Includes epoch explanation and conversion syntax in various programming languages.

Brak komentarzy:

Prześlij komentarz

Uwaga: tylko uczestnik tego bloga może przesyłać komentarze.

Popularne posty